About
Woven by women to adorn tents and camel caravans, kilims are enduring records of life in Turkeyʹs nomadic communities, as well as stunning examples of abstract art. This exhibition marks the public debut of treasures from the museum's Murad Megalli collection of Anatolian kilims dating to the eighteenth and nineteenth centuries.
